  • The electrical distribution box in the residential building tripped due to a short circuit

    The electrical distribution box in the residential building tripped due to a short circuit

    A tripping circuit breaker could be a sign of an overloaded circuit, a short circuit, a ground fault, or a worn-out breaker. Homeowners will want to hire an electrician to determine the cause of the frequently tripping circuit breaker. Each of these situations creates conditions that trigger the breaker's protective mechanisms. Resetting a breaker is simple, but identifying the cause is crucial before doing so.
